The Silk Sisters: Tiger-lily Gold by Fiona Dunbar

Rorie and Elsie's parents are missing, and time is running out. The mission to rescue them will take the girls on a dangerous journey, deep into the nerve centre of the corporate machine that is robbing people of their identities. Can the Silk sisters reach their mum and dad before it's too late?
Fiona Dunbar was born in Hertfordshire. She grew up trailing around jazz clubs with her jazz musician stepfather and left school when she was sixteen to go to Art College. Fiona was a regular at the Camden Palace, alongside the likes of Boy George! Her and a friend would spend all Thursday night making their clothes for the Friday night`s clubbing. When Fiona realised she wouldn`t be a famous artist, she began a commercial art career in TV and advertising. After a stint doing illustration for Punch, which she really enjoyed, Fiona began illustrating for picture books by other authors. It was at this time that she met her lovely American lawyer husband Pano. After living in New York for a number of years, where her two children were born, Fiona settled back in North London and began to write for children instead of drawing for them. She is now the hugely successful author of the Lulu Baker trilogy and the Silk Sisters trilogy, along with the marvellous Toonhead.
